More important is to maintain PH and moderate input with the supplements. You can use a wide array of ‘ratios’ and still get the needed supplements to the plant. Monitoring the TDS out is always a good idea (ppm’s).

The one plant looks like it has stalled out; likely due to Phosphorus and possible N excess. It would be wise at this point to have a decent meter that can tell you what salts are coming off of the soil layer.

Hey @SkyeApple. I bought a TDS pen online I think about $15. But don’t buy the cheap pH pen! I got an Apera AP20 kit. TDS is total dissolved solids and they are measure PPM or parts per million also sometimes mentioned as mg/L (milligrams per liter).
